Mexican Beef and Rice Skillet Recipe

Description

This Mexican Beef and Rice Skillet is a delicious and easy one-pan meal combining seasoned ground beef, jasmine rice, black beans, corn, and a flavorful blend of taco seasoning and Rotel diced tomatoes. Topped with melted cheese and customizable taco toppings, it’s perfect for a quick, satisfying weeknight dinner.


Ingredients

Meat and Protein

  • 1 lb ground beef, 80/20 or 85/15

Vegetables and Beans

  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 10 oz can Rotel Diced Tomatoes and Green Chilis (Original)
  • 1 can black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up corn, rinsed (frozen or canned)

Grains and Seasonings

  • ¾ cup jasmine rice, rinsed and drained
  • 4 Tbsp taco seasoning
  • ½ tsp fine sea salt, or to taste

Liquids and Fats

  • 1 Tbsp olive oil
  • 2 cups low-sodium chicken stock

Cheese

  • 2 cups Mexican cheese blend, Colby Jack, or equal parts mozzarella and cheddar

Instructions

  1. Brown the Beef: Heat 1 Tbsp ol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the ground beef and sauté, breaking it apart with a spatula until no longer pink, about 3 minutes.
  2. Sauté Onion and Garlic: Add the diced onion to the skillet and cook until softened, about 3-4 minutes. Stir in minced gar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ant.
  3. Add Seasoning: Sprinkle the taco seasoning over the meat mixture and stir thoroughly to combine all flavors evenly.
  4. Add Vegetables and Rice: Stir in the Rotel tomatoes with their juices, black beans, corn, and rinsed jasmine rice. Mix well to distribute ingredients.
  5. Cook Rice: Pour in 2 cups low-sodium chicken stock and add salt to taste. Bring to a light boil, then reduce heat to low, cover with a tight-fitting lid, and simmer for 15 minutes or until the rice is tender and cooked through. Turn off the heat afterward.
  6. Finish with Cheese: Remove the lid and sprinkle the shredded cheese evenly over the skillet. Cover again and let it rest for 5 minutes, allowing the cheese to melt perfectly.
  7. Serve: Garnish with fresh cilantro and serve with optional taco toppings such as diced avocado, pico de gallo, or sour cream for added flavor and texture.

Notes

  • Optional Taco Toppings: Diced avocado or guacamole, sliced black olives, diced fresh tomatoes, chopped green onion, pico de gallo or homemade salsa, sour cream, sliced jalapeños, lime wedges.
  • Make sure to use a tight-fitting lid when simmering to ensure the rice cooks evenly.
  • Use low-sodium chicken stock to control salt levels but adjust salt further to taste.
  • For a spicier version, add extra diced jalapeños or a pinch of cayenne pepper during cooking.
